后台服务器管理全面解析运维策略与最佳实践
海外云服务器 40个地区可选 亚太云服务器 香港 日本 韩国
云虚拟主机 个人和企业网站的理想选择 俄罗斯电商外贸虚拟主机 赠送SSL证书
美国云虚拟主机 助力出海企业低成本上云 WAF网站防火墙 为您的业务网站保驾护航
本文全面解析后台服务器的管理方法,涵盖运维策略与最佳实践,从监控、自动化部署、配置管理到安全防护和故障应急响应,系统介绍高效运维的关键环节,强调使用DevOps工具链、持续集成与日志分析,提升稳定性与响应效率,确保服务器长期可靠运行。
建立全面高效的监控体系
有效的监控是服务器管理的基石,缺乏实时、全方位的监控手段,运维人员就如同“盲人摸象”,难以及时发现潜在风险,更无法实现故障的快速定位与响应,构建一套覆盖硬件资源、操作系统、网络状态、中间件及应用服务等多层级的综合监控系统,是后台服务器管理的第一步。
目前主流的监控工具包括 Zabbix、Prometheus + Grafana、Nagios、Telegraf + InfluxDB 等,它们能够持续采集CPU使用率、内存占用、磁盘I/O延迟、网络吞吐量、服务进程状态等关键指标,并通过可视化仪表盘直观呈现趋势变化,更重要的是,合理的告警机制能显著提升问题响应效率——例如设置动态阈值:当CPU使用率连续5分钟超过80%时触发预警;数据库连接池使用率达到90%即发出紧急通知;或通过机器学习模型识别异常行为模式(如突发流量激增),实现智能预警。
建议引入分布式链路追踪工具(如Jaeger、SkyWalking)对微服务架构下的请求路径进行全链路监控,进一步提升复杂系统的可观测性。
筑牢服务器安全防线
安全性始终是后台服务器管理的重中之重,一旦发生数据泄露、勒索攻击或权限失控,不仅会造成经济损失,还可能严重损害企业声誉和用户信任,必须从多个层面构筑纵深防御体系。
应严格执行系统补丁管理机制,定期更新操作系统内核及第三方软件,关闭已知漏洞入口,合理配置防火墙规则(如iptables或云安全组),仅开放必要端口和服务,禁用不必要的远程访问接口(如Telnet、FTP),推荐采用SSH密钥认证替代密码登录,杜绝暴力破解风险。
在权限控制方面,遵循“最小权限原则”(Principle of Least Privilege),为不同角色分配最小化操作权限,敏感操作(如数据库删改、系统重启)须记录详细日志并通过堡垒机审计,确保所有动作可追溯、可回查。
部署入侵检测系统(IDS)和日志分析平台(如ELK Stack:Elasticsearch + Logstash + Kibana 或 Splunk),对登录失败、异常IP访问、文件篡改等行为进行实时监测与告警,对于高安全要求场景,还可结合SIEM(安全信息与事件管理)平台实现威胁情报联动分析,全面提升主动防御能力。
优化性能与资源调度策略
随着业务规模不断扩大,后台服务器面临的负载压力日益加剧,如何在有限的硬件资源下保障高性能、低延迟的服务响应,成为运维工作的重要挑战。
可通过深度性能调优提升单机效率:调整Linux内核参数(如增大文件描述符限制、优化TCP拥塞控制算法)、启用NUMA绑定以减少跨节点内存访问开销、优化数据库索引结构与慢查询语句、引入缓存中间件(如Redis、Memcached)降低后端压力。
在多服务器环境中,应部署负载均衡器(如Nginx、HAProxy、F5)实现请求的智能分发,避免单一节点过载,对于高并发场景,推荐采用横向扩展(Scale Out)策略,即通过增加服务器数量来分散流量压力。
结合容器化技术(Docker)与编排平台(Kubernetes),可实现服务的弹性伸缩、自动调度与健康检查,基于HPA(Horizontal Pod Autoscaler)可根据CPU/内存使用率动态扩缩容,显著提升资源利用率和系统韧性。
推进自动化运维体系建设
传统手工运维方式效率低下、易出错,尤其在面对大规模服务器集群时显得捉襟见肘,现代服务器管理正加速向自动化、智能化方向演进,DevOps理念与工具链的应用已成为行业标配。
借助脚本语言(Shell、Python)或自动化配置管理工具(如Ansible、SaltStack、Puppet、Chef),可实现批量部署、配置同步、软件升级、安全加固等任务的一键执行,通过编写Ansible Playbook,可在数分钟内为上百台服务器统一安装安全补丁或修改系统参数,极大提升运维效率与一致性。
CI/CD(持续集成/持续交付)流程也应纳入自动化体系,开发人员提交代码后,系统可自动完成代码编译、单元测试、镜像打包、部署至测试环境乃至灰度发布到生产环境的全流程,确保变更过程可控、可追溯、可回滚。
随着AIOps(智能运维)的发展,AI模型将被用于日志异常检测、故障根因分析、容量预测等领域,推动运维工作由“被动响应”向“主动预测”转变。
制定完善的灾备与高可用方案
任何物理设备都有可能出现硬件故障、网络中断甚至自然灾害导致的服务中断,必须提前规划灾难恢复(Disaster Recovery, DR)和高可用(High Availability, HA)机制,确保关键业务不中断、数据不丢失。
常见的高可用架构包括:
- 数据库主从复制(MySQL Master-Slave)
- Redis哨兵模式或Cluster集群
- 应用层无状态设计 + 负载均衡 + 健康检查
- 使用Keepalived实现虚拟IP漂移
在数据备份方面,应制定全量+增量备份策略,定期将核心数据异地备份至其他机房或公有云存储(如AWS S3、阿里云OSS),并定期验证恢复流程的有效性,防止出现“有备份但无法还原”的尴尬局面。
对于关键业务系统,建议启用云服务商提供的高可用服务,如阿里云ECS高可用组、AWS Auto Scaling Group,在实例宕机时自动创建新节点并挂载原磁盘,实现秒级切换,跨区域容灾(Multi-Region Deployment)也是大型系统的重要选择,可在区域性断电或网络中断时保障服务延续。
定期组织应急演练至关重要,模拟断电、网络隔离、数据库崩溃等极端场景,检验应急预案的可行性与团队响应速度,并根据演练结果不断优化处置流程。
强化团队协作与知识沉淀
后台服务器管理不仅是技术问题,更是组织协同与文化建设的问题,再先进的工具体系,若缺乏高效的协作机制,也难以发挥最大效能。
运维团队应建立清晰的责任分工与标准化操作流程(SOP),明确日常巡检、变更审批、故障处理等环节的操作规范,通过知识管理平台(如Confluence、Notion、内部Wiki)积累常见问题解决方案、服务器拓扑图、配置文档和变更历史,形成可传承的技术资产。
良好的沟通机制同样重要,设立7×24小时值班制度,配合IM群聊、电话轮询等方式,确保突发事件有人第一时间响应,定期举办技术分享会、复盘会议和技能培训,促进团队成员之间的经验交流与能力提升,营造持续学习与改进的文化氛围。
走向智能化、系统化的服务器管理新时代
“后台服务器怎么管理”并非依赖某一项技术或工具就能解决的简单命题,而是一项涉及监控、安全、性能、自动化、灾备与团队协作的系统工程,唯有建立起科学、规范、可持续的管理体系,才能真正保障后台系统的长期稳定运行,支撑企业的数字化转型与业务创新。
展望未来,随着人工智能、边缘计算、Serverless架构的不断发展,服务器管理将逐步迈向智能化、无人化的新阶段,无论技术如何演进,一些核心原则始终不变:预防优于补救,响应贵在迅速,优化永无止境,坚持这些理念,方能在瞬息万变的数字时代中立于不败之地。